Blue Arrow Derby is excited to be working with a prominent UK network to help deliver maximum potential growth for their independent Estate and Letting Agents as they seek a Lead Designeron a fixed term contract for 6-9 months (maternity cover).

About the Lead Designer (FTC) role

Hours: Mon-Fri (9:00am - 5:30pm)

Location: Remote - Work from home but will need travel to Kettering or Central London offices once a week. Candidates will therefore live locally or within a reasonable distance commute.

Salary: 31,200

Are you looking for a fixed term contract and interested in joining an organisation that has been specialising in the marketing and sale of prime residential properties? Are you looking for an opportunity to develop innovative ideas to help assist with company brand awareness, product, and service development?

The company is looking for a Lead Designer (FTC - Mat Cover) to help ensure and maintain the quality and creativity of their design products whilst managing an experienced design team. Your primary duties and responsibilities will be to oversee the work of the entire design team on a variety of exciting projects whilst leading the way in research and creativity.

What duties will be involved in the Lead Designer role?

As a Lead Designer, you will be responsible for the following:

  • Provide the team with creative ideas and input for new designs.
  • Assess new design ideas and concepts.
  • Supervise all necessary design modifications.
  • Collaborate with marketing teams to ensure accurate implementation of essential design specifications.
  • Maintain brand consistency across all marketing projects.
  • Generate design concepts quickly based on marketing briefs and adhere to all deadlines.
  • Develop design prototypes, features, and specifications based on consumer insights.
  • Present design recommendations, proposals, and choices to stakeholders.
  • Engage with stakeholders to understand their requirements and enhance design development.
  • Research and Analysis
  • Explore design trends and guide the design team in strategic planning and execution.
  • Communicate research concepts, ideas, and findings to the entire design and marketing team for seamless information flow.
  • Stay updated on the latest design technology and strategies, leveraging them for the company's advantage.
  • Networking
  • Establish strong connections with key stakeholders.
  • Represent the company at events and conferences.
  • Management Activities
  • Foster an atmosphere of innovation and creativity within the design team to encourage a continuous influx of new ideas.
  • Motivate, guide, and empower the team to become industry experts.
  • Lead by example, demonstrating the skills the team should aspire to and learn from.
  • Ensure the team possesses the necessary skills, knowledge, and experience to excel in their roles.
  • Cultivate a culture of teamwork and mutual support.

What will you bring to the Lead Designer role?

  • A degree in design or a related field is necessary.
  • A robust design portfolio that demonstrates creativity and proficiency in corporate design.
  • Extensive experience in leading digital design teams in a fast-paced environment.
  • Ability to multitask effectively and meet deadlines.
  • Capable of working both independently and collaboratively within a team.
  • Proficient in various design processes with prior management experience.
  • Proficient in using different design software.
  • Strong analytical abilities and a data-driven mindset.
  • Knowledgeable about current design trends and best practices.
  • Excellent interpersonal and presentation skills.
  • Strong organizational skills with keen attention to detail.
  • Advanced problem-solving capabilities.
  • Driven, self-motivated, and goal-oriented individual.
